Cape Busena
Cape Busena is a cape in Okinawa, Japan. Cape Busena is situated nearby to the quarter Kise, as well as near Koki.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Ginoza is a village located in Kunigami District, Okinawa Prefecture, Japan. As of March 2022, the village had a population of 6,227. The total area of Ginoza is 31.28 square kilometres, around 50% of the land area of the village is used as the Central Training Area for the United States military.
